{"release":{"id":"DR1","released_on":"2026-08-21","doi":null,"url":"https://spacecatalog.org/releases#dr1"},"epoch":{"requested":"now","label":"J2026.673","julian_year":2026.673,"time":"2026-09-03T22:35:43.139Z","years_from_j2000":26.673,"frame":"date","applied":"Proper motion, then precession and nutation. The catalogued J2000 position is carried along the great circle the object's own published motion puts it on, at a constant velocity, and the result is referred to the true equator and equinox of this instant. Those are separate things: the motion moves the object, and the rotation turns the grid under it by about fifty arcseconds a year, with nutation adding up to another seventeen.","excluded":"Parallax, the radial-velocity perspective term, aberration and refraction; each is below the accuracy of the catalogued positions themselves. An object with no published proper motion comes back where the catalogue has it rather than at a fabricated zero, and says so with a null pm_ra_mas_yr.
